Darlington: A van was broken into on Brinkburn Avenue. This happened between 7:15 PM on Sunday and 8 AM on Monday.

The thief opened a white Ford Transit and took many power tools. These tools belonged to the van’s owner.

These power tools are unique. They have the letters BPM marked on them with a Sharpie.

If you saw anything or know where these tools are, please contact PC Stuart Widdowfield at 101. Use incident number 51 from January 1.
